I'm basically a beginner in Access, but trying to become more proficient.
Generally I pull data into Excel to manipulate, but I've run up against too
big a database.
I'm trying to count all of the records that have a value of greater than 0.
I'm pulling from another query that has multiple records. The details are:
Multiple months of sales information (this is where I'm trying to count >0).
Multiple franchise locations and multiple SKUs.
I'm trying to pull how many franchise locations Sales of >0 units for each
SKU.
I'm good with the SELECT piece, but COUNT is just counting all of the
records. I tried COUNT(IIF(X)>0), but that didn't seem to work either.
Everything was coming up 1's.
Any ideas?
